More Pics

Wings - Inner build is quite complicated and should bare the wings weight. There are 3 * 3mm "strips" that are holding the 2 wings. It goes thought the Body part 9 which is also built to hold it.

Here I had a surprise. Discovered that there is an inner wing box to hold the wing wheel. Surprise because there was no sign of it on the inner wing box that hold the wing - and the wheel box.

Tail - all together 45Cm high

It is not easy building something as large as this B-52. I'm sure there were many structural challenges. And at 1/33 scale you really need to reinforce the wings with wood or aluminium rods so they do not sag. Even consider removable wings for transport.
